It's amazing how quickly achievements fade. I always think of a story Robin Williams told. He said that when you win an Oscar, you have one fantastic night of feeling that everyone loves you. Then you carry that glow with you for a few days, each day feeling it fade. Then everything returns to normal. You get maybe 3-4 days of the glow in total. Back to work.
